sql >> データベース >  >> RDS >> Mysql

タブ区切りのテキストファイルをPHPを使用してMySQLテーブルに読み込みます

    文字列をキャストする必要はありません。データはすでに文字列になっています。

    ファイルデータに引用符がないことを確認してください。実行する前にSQL文字列をエコーアウトして、明らかに問題があるかどうかを確認します。

    SQLを次のように変更します:

    "INSERT INTO my_table (`field1Name`, `field2Name`, `field3Name`, `field4Name`, `field5Name`) VALUES('%s', '%s', '%s', '%s', '%s');"
    

    この変更には、フィールド名と最後の2つの値の引用が含まれます。



    1. 2019年の一般的なアクセスに関する10の問題のトラブルシューティング方法

    2. SQL Serverで「datetime」を「smalldatetime」に変換する(T-SQLの例)

    3. すべてのテーブルのすべてのフィールドで特定の値を検索(Oracle)

    4. HerokuPGダンプをローカルマシンにインポートする方法